Devenir SupeUser

Résolu
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ention   -  
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
je viens d'installer Ubunto 10.04 ; mais j'ai un petit souci c'est lorsque je veux effectuer un changement d'un parametre ; il me demande d'entrer le mot de passe du root ; pouvez-vous me donner la solution pour devenir le root du systeme ; C'est urgent :S ; j'ai essaye' d'utiliser sudo -s mais en vain ;


8 réponses

jisisv Messages postés 3645 Date d'inscription   Statut Modérateur Dernière intervention   934
 
Sous Ubuntu, le premier utilisateur installé peut, par défaut, obtenir les droits root avec sudo et consorts (gksudo...)
C'est donc le mot de passe de cet utilisateur (lançant sudo) qui doit être fourni.

Gates gave ^H sold you the windows.
GNU gave us the whole house.(Alexandrin)
2
jns55
 
Effectivement, au lieu de mettre la pagaille dans les fichiers système !
Je ne vois vraiment pas pourquoi certains s'amusent à mettre des -1 à ceux qui fournissent la bonne réponse. Masquer leur ignorance ?
0
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ention  
 
mais lorsaue je tappe mon mot de passe il affiche une faillure ; c'est pas le mot de passe exact :s
0
jisisv Messages postés 3645 Date d'inscription   Statut Modérateur Dernière intervention   934
 
Peux-tu donner un copié-collé du dialogue de 'sudo uname -a' par exemple ?
0
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ention  
 
Voila : med is not in the sudoers file . this incident will be reported
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
synopsis8 Messages postés 1364 Date d'inscription   Statut Membre Dernière intervention  
 
Il te faut activer le compte root :

user@machine:~$ sudo passwd

- ton pass user (celui que tu as fourni à l'install)

- puis entrer 2 fois le nouveau mot de passe du compte root (différent du tient)
0
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ention  
 
@synopsis8: Lorsque je tape : sudo ..... ; beh! voila ce qui est affiché: [user is not in the sudoers file . this incident will be reported] :o
0
synopsis8 Messages postés 1364 Date d'inscription   Statut Membre Dernière intervention  
 
Bon, on va faire autre chose.

On va modifier le fichier /etc/sudoers
Mais il faut les droits root (en sudo) pour le modifier, ce que tu n'as pas pour le moment.
Tu vas donc booter sur le CD de Ubuntu, et puis tu vas modifier le fichier /etc/sudoers. Attention, c'est celui du disque dur qu'il faut modifier, pas celui qui est dur le CD sinon c'est inutile.

À partir du CD, tu vas monter la partition système du disque dur, donc tu auras quelque chose du style /mnt/etc/sudoers ou bien /media/etc/sudoers ou bien encore /media/[série hexadécimale]/etc/sudoers.
Pour faire cela, il te suffit avec l'explorateur de double-cliquer sur l'icone qui représente ton disque dur.
Et pour vérifier le chemin exact sous lequel il se trouve, tu vas ouvrir un terminal et taper df

Donc, tu modifies le fichier avec les droits root du CD d'Ubuntu.
sudo gedit /media/[série hexadécimale]/etc/sudoers


À la fin de ce fichier tu dois avoir une ligne qui comporte :
# Members of the admin group may gain root privileges
%admin ALL=(ALL) ALL


Tu y rajoutes
med ALL=NOPASSWD: ALL
là où med est ton login semble-t-il

À partir de la, ton compte sera autorisé à exécuter des commandes comme le user
root


Tu pourras par exemple toi même définir le mot de passe du user root :
sudo passwd
0
meednet Messages postés 6 Date d'inscription   Statut Membre Dernière intervention  
 
ui le probleme est reglé ; Merciii
0